The Enduring Legacy of Michelangelo's David
Michelangelo's monument stands as a icon of Renaissance perfection. Sculpted from a single block of marble, the work captures the essence of youthful power and intellectual capability. Commissioned by the city of Florence in the late 15th century, David was meant for a powerful political statement, celebrating the republic's resistance against tyranny.
Beyond its political significance, David has become an enduring source of human potential and mastery. The sculpture's anatomical accuracy is breathtaking, revealing Michelangelo's extensive understanding of the human form. Over centuries, David has enthralled artists, intellectuals, and people from around the world, solidifying its place as a cornerstone of Western art history.
